About playbooks

Playbooks are a set of instructions for marking up different contract types. You can have as many playbooks as you need to cover any scenario. For example, your organisation might have a different playbook for different types of supplier agreements.

You can set a playbook for a contract during upload. Each playbook contains a list of markup suggestions that are tied to individual clauses in the contract. When a contract is uploaded, Robin’s machine learning algorithm will automatically read through the contract and label the clauses in the contract.

Robin AI’s playbook then uses generative AI models to suggest edits to each identified clause. These edits will automatically show up in the right sidebar of the contract editor. To accept a playbook suggestion, simply click on the suggestion text. Robin AI will then automatically insert the text change, with tracked changes, using the suggestion that most minimised redlines.
